Assault accused to face County Court

A SEBASTOPOL man will face the County Court accused of assaulting his former girlfriend of seven years.

Paul McDonald, 30, appeared in the Ballarat Magistrates Court yesterday, charged with intentionally causing injury, contravening a family violence intervention order and assault by kicking.

A police summary of events was read out in court by police prosecutor Senior Constable Steve Kent, before Magistrate Peter Couzens halted proceedings, declaring the events too serious for the Magistrates Court.

McDonald will be tried in the County Court.

Appearing in the dock, McDonald withdrew his guilty plea, before yelling obscenities and storming out of the court.

He is due to reappear in court on May 23.
